You know I had the same problem and I went back to the endodontist who did the root canal and in my case it was even longer than a year later and there was no fee charged. His office does not charge for follow-up on a root canal that they performed. Perhaps this is the case with yours and they will see you at no charge?
I think it is a fairly common practice and maybe they can tell you what is going on with the tooth. Just a thought. Good luck to you.

oh and another thought - in my case the crown needed adjusting as the pain was caused by the crown being not quite right and throwing the bite off which can cause jaw pain. In this case the dentist who did the crown also adjusted that for no additional fee.
